Diversity Education is hosting a film series that critically examines the criminal justice system. The film series will use three mainstream films as a launching point to discuss the impact that the prison system has on individuals and communities, and in reinforcing systemic inequality. Following each film, there will be a discussion that explores the issues presented by the film and the state of the criminal justice system.
